While this is a new series, Joseph Anderson was not new to me due to reading other series where he was present. He is a wealth man but what makes him stand out is the love for his wife and his family. Along the way Joseph might have helped his kids, nieces and nephews find the love of their life. This is a new series about 5 brothers technically Joseph’s cousins but due to their ages being close to his kids, he is more like an uncle.

Finn is the oldest of the five brothers. This is his story. Finn previously a Navy Seal has been retired due to injury. He is trying to keep his family together after the loss of their mother. In walks Joseph Anderson to their lives explaining they are related and they are now part of the Anderson family. Finn has never had a real father figure, since his own dad was nothing he wanted to be like. But he was not looking to start now with Joseph Anderson.

Brooke is a nurse practitioner who has recently suffered the loss of her brother who was also her only family. Her two best friends try to help her keep putting one foot in front of the other.

Brooke attends a self defense class being taught by Finn and sweeps him off his feet. Finn is so attracted to her, he is determined not to let her get away.

Will Brooke be willing to take a chance and let her walls come down for a retired navy seal? Will Finn find a way to get her to let him in? Has Finn now figured out his direction after forced retirement? Will Joseph Anderson somehow help to get Finn and Brooke together given his success in the past at matchmaking.

This is a steamy story but more importantly the characters could be people in your life. The struggles and childhood disappointments are sadly part of today’s normal.

I really enjoyed the story and I look forward to the next book in the series.

A new set of Andersons to love and watch Joseph work his matchmaking magic.

Finn Anderson is a SEAL that reluctantly has to give up his military career after a near fatal injury. He now needs to decide where to go from there. He and his four brothers lives will be flipped upside down after the death of their mother. They learn that they are long-lost relatives to the rich and famous Joseph Anderson. Joseph puts the brothers to work building a new veterans center, and begins his matchmaking magic.

Finn struggles with his early retirement from the elite SEAL team until he meets a very confident Brooke Garrison who sweeps him off his feet.

Finn knows from the moment he meets Brooke that she is it for him. Brooke is dealing with the loss of her brother and is not sure she can risk loving and losing another person in her life. but Finn has no intention of giving up on the person he has been looking for all his life. They both will learn what it feels like to let love in when others have failed or disappointed you.

“Finn”, by Melody Anne (Montlake Romance), started out as an entertaining story, with relatable characters. Predictable and clichéd, but still enjoyable with the human dimensions, the pain the leads had gone through, with some fairy tale tones, too.
I began to feel frustrated when the hero, whom I was expecting to be wounded, turns into an actor, feigning injuries to conquer the heroine he’s just met but already decided he’s going to marry. The cockiness was a bit irritating and Finn’s behavior idiotic, just as his doctor friend says.
A succession of events against a backdrop of family, friends and happy couples, follow, not really grabbing my interest. Lots of sex scenes, too. I was expecting to read more about the veteran’s center project.
So, not my type of story, others might like it.

Finn is another romance in the Anderson Billionaires stories. Head of the family Joseph Anderson , estranged from one of his uncles , a really awful con man he wanted nothing to do with learns his uncles wife is dying, he visits her and learns she has five sons who he promises to keep an eye on and help, especially after learning of their childhood. After the death of their mother he invites all the sons to Seattle, each has done well with the loving support off their mother when growing up.
Finn the eldest son has been medical discharged after being injured by a suicide bomber and is finding life difficult being out of the military. Whilst in Seattle he meet Brooke a tough but compassionate ex military medic, he fall instantly in love with her much to the amusement of his brothers. Brooke is still grieving and reeling from the loss of her soldier brother, and although realises there is a great attraction for Finn is frightened of becoming to involved and having her Heart broken again.
Their passion ignites as their relationship develops. A lovely read no great angst or drama but full of humour and a cast of great characters.
